Leon Serpollet on his first steam tricycle, 1887. In 1890 Serpollet travelled the 286 miles from Paris to Lyon on a steam tricycle, the journey taking 15 days. Serpollet set a world land speed record in 1902, driving along the promenade at Nice at 75.06 kmh in a steam-powered car.
